本篇文章给大家谈谈数据库怎么看数据类型,以及数据库怎么看数据类型是否正确对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。
本文目录一览:
- 1、MySQL如何创建数据库并查询数据类型
- 2、数据库中所有的数据类型
- 3、如何使用系统帮助查找MySQL中double数据类型的信息,并找到double类型有符号数?
- 4、数据库中有哪几种数据类型?
MySQL如何创建数据库并查询数据类型
1、 //看当前使用的是哪个数据库 ,如果你还没选择任何数据库,结果是NULL。
mysqlselect database();
+------------+
| DATABASE() |
+------------+
| menagerie |
+------------+
2、//查看有哪些数据库
mysql show databases;
+--------------------+
| Database |
+--------------------+
| information_schema |
| mysql |
| test |
+--------------------+
3、//选择数据库
mysqluse test; //;号可有可无,必须单行使用.
4、为了找出当前的数据库包含什么表(例如,当你不能确定一个表的名字),使用这个命令:
5、//看数据库里有哪些表
mysqlshow tables;
+---------------------+
| Tables in menagerie |
+---------------------+
| event |
| pet |
+---------------------+
如果你想要知道一个表的结构,可以使用DESCRIBE命令;它显示表中每个列的信息:
6、//看表里有哪些列
mysql describe pet;
+---------+-------------+------+-----+---------+-------+
| Field | Type | Null | Key | Default | Extra |
+---------+-------------+------+-----+---------+-------+
| name | varchar(20) | YES | | NULL | |
| owner | varchar(20) | YES | | NULL | |
| species | varchar(20) | YES | | NULL | |
| *** | char(1) | YES | | NULL | |
| birth | date | YES | | NULL | |
| death | date | YES | | NULL | |
+---------+-------------+------+-----+---------+-------+
Field显示列名字,Type是列的数据类型,Null表示列是否能包含NULL值,Key显示列是否被索引而Default指定列的默认值。
如果表有索引,SHOW INDEX FROM tbl_name生成有关索引的信息。
删除数据库.
mysqldrop database test;
数据库中所有的数据类型
SQL用于各种数据库的数据类型:
一、MySQL数据类型:
在MySQL中,有三种主要的类型:Text(文本)、Number(数字)和Date/Time(日期/时间)类型。
1、Text类型。
2、Number类型。这些整数类型拥有额外的选项UNSIGNED。通常,整数可以是负数或正数。如果添加UNSIGNED属性,那么范围将从0开始,而不是某个负数。
3、Date类型。
即便DATETIME和TIMESTAMP返回相同的格式,它们的工作方式很不同。在INSERT或UPDATE查询中,TIMESTAMP自动把自身设置为当前的日期和时间。
TIMESTAMP也接受不同的格式,比如、、YYYYMMDD或YYMMDD。
二、SQLServer数据类型:
1、String类型。
2、Number类型。
3、Date类型。
4、其他数据类型。
扩展资料:
MicrosoftAess的数据类型:
参考资料:
百度百科--SQL数据类型
如何使用系统帮助查找MySQL中double数据类型的信息,并找到double类型有符号数?
你可以使用 MySQL 的系统帮助来查找 double 数据类型的信息。在 MySQL 中,可以使用 DESC 命令来查看表的结构信息,包括每个列的数据类型。
下面是查找 double 数据类型信息的步骤:
打开 MySQL 命令行或者其他 MySQL 客户端;
连接到你的 MySQL 数据库;
选择你要查找信息的数据库:USE database_name;,其中 database_name 是你要查找信息的数据库名;
输入以下命令,查看表的结构信息:DESC table_name;,其中 table_name 是你要查找信息的表名;
找到数据类型为 double 的列名,可以查看其是否为有符号数。
如果你想查找所有的 double 列并列出其有符号数的信息,可以使用以下命令:
SELECT COLUMN_NAME, COLUMN_TYPE, NUMERIC_SCALE, IS_NULLABLE, COLUMN_DEFAULT,
IF(COLUMN_TYPE LIKE '%unsigned%', 'unsigned', 'signed') AS 'sign'
FROM INFORMATION_SCHEMA.COLUMNS
WHERE TABLE_SCHEMA = 'database_name' AND DATA_TYPE = 'double';
在上面的命令中,将 database_name 替换成你要查找信息的数据库名。这个命令将返回所有数据类型为 double 的列的信息,包括列名、数据类型、小数点后的位数、是否可以为空、默认值以及是否为有符号数。其中,IF(COLUMN_TYPE LIKE '%unsigned%', 'unsigned', 'signed') 语句将判断该列是否为有符号数,如果该列类型中包含 unsigned,则返回 unsigned,否则返回 signed。
数据库中有哪几种数据类型?
数据库表中字段类型有以下几种:
二进制数据类型
Binary、Varbinary、Image
2.字符数据类型
Char,Varchar和 Text
3.Unicode数据类型
包括Nchar,Nvarchar和Ntext
4.日期和时间数据类型
包括Datetime, Smalldatetime, Date, TimeStamp
5.数字数据类型
数字数据类型包括正数和负数、小数和整数
6.货币数据类型
表示正的或者负的货币数量。
7.特殊数据类型
特殊的数据类型有3种,即Timestamp、Bit 和 Uniqueidentifier。
根据具体问题类型,进行步骤拆解/原因原理分析/内容拓展等。
具体步骤如下:/导致这种情况的原因主要是……
关于数据库怎么看数据类型和数据库怎么看数据类型是否正确的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。
2、本站永久网址:https://www.yuanmacun.com
3、本网站的文章部分内容可能来源于网络,仅供大家学习与参考,如有侵权,请联系站长进行删除处理。
4、本站一切资源不代表本站立场,并不代表本站赞同其观点和对其真实性负责。
5、本站一律禁止以任何方式发布或转载任何违法的相关信息,访客发现请向站长举报
6、本站资源大多存储在云盘,如发现链接失效,请联系我们我们会第一时间更新。
源码村资源网 » 数据库怎么看数据类型(数据库怎么看数据类型是否正确)
1 评论